Output 373567931ed2b15ae8cdc962207ccb9aef585aa0a1e94fc09a86d106853026b4:21

value
500006
script pubkey
OP_0 OP_PUSHBYTES_32 cd6c345486f2b3e1b6e4b838d82ce409f05d2f3b6ba3c0a157d1a369fc4bdc95
address
bc1qe4krg4yx72e7rdhyhqudst8yp8c96temdw3upg2h6x3knlztmj2sycvpmd
transaction
373567931ed2b15ae8cdc962207ccb9aef585aa0a1e94fc09a86d106853026b4